I was just wondering what planet she is from. Mission Leisure Centre had cost overruns that were in the neighbourhood of $4 million, mostly due to rising construction costs and typical things that can happen during construction of a project of that duration. The total costs were in the $8 million range, and Mission taxpayers were screaming. In comparison, the latest estimates for Abbotsford\u2019s Plan A have gone from $85 million to over $120 million, and these projects are not even into the building stage yet. There are many unseen costs, like a $7,000 per month retainer that we have been paying Global Spectrum, and things like business meetings, junkets and propaganda have been phenomenal. I am amazed when we get a newspaper report that says excavation will cost an extra $100,000 for a toxic spill. Then, it\u2019s $200,000. Well, now it\u2019s $1.2 million \u2013 this on property that the city bought for over $10 million when it already owned other sites that were debatably better locations. Abbotsford has depleted its reserves and is making many cutbacks in services, which shows more and more in our very meagre parks system and roads. If there is a higher tax rate in any city in British Columbia, I can\u2019t find it, and certainly that\u2019s not what Bruce Beck told us when he, John Smith and Jay Teichroeb were ramming this down our throats last year, with the whirlwind blitz that we all paid for. If this project does have similar problems to Mission (and cross your fingers it doesn\u2019t), there will be another tax increase that will put us into the ultra-ridiculous category for tax brackets. The way our council is throwing money around makes me think they are very out of touch with everything. While I am the first person to see something other than residential development in this land of sold farms, I wonder at the reasons for building the very controversial \u201centertainment complex,\u201d which still has no anchor tenant. So please excuse some of us \u201cnaysayers,\u201d Wendy. We can\u2019t all share your admiration of council\u2019s \u201cforesight.\u201d Anne Graham, Abbotsford<\/p>\n","protected":false},"author":1,"featured_media":0,"comment_status":"open","ping_status":"open","sticky":false,"template":"","format":"standard","meta":{"footnotes":""},"categories":[20],"tags":[],"class_list":["post-479","post","type-post","status-publish","format-standard","hentry","category-municipal"],"yoast_head":"<!-- This site is optimized with the Yoast SEO plugin v27.4 - https:\/\/yoast.com\/product\/yoast-seo-wordpress\/ -->\n<title>Foresight? - James W.
